52Frames Technology Photo Challenge

My favorite technology things are iPhones, ThinOptics readers, Bandolier straps, and the Procreate art app. So for this week’s 52Frames photo challenge I thought a composite image of these items would be appropriate since the subject was “technology,” So I took a photo of my phone, strap, and readers on the kitchen island, then sliced that image out and multiplied it two more times. Of course the 52Frames website was the screen image. The photos were edited in the camera plus app. Then using the Procreate app - the same one I use for all of my digital art and custom pet portraits - a background was added, several layers were added, and more cleaning up was done. A few different color backgrounds were tried. Usually several photos are taken for the weekly contest, but I only had this image in mind. The biggest question was where to crop it. I ended up using the original idea with the straps showing some movement and less emphasis on the phone size.
